Scottsdale Itinerary FAQ.
What are the best things to do in Scottsdale on a weekend trip?
Top activities include hiking Camelback Mountain, exploring Old Town Scottsdale, relaxing at luxury spas, golfing at premier courses, and visiting the Scottsdale Museum of Contemporary Art.
When is the best time to visit Scottsdale for a weekend getaway?
The best time to visit Scottsdale is between October and April when the weather is sunny and mild—perfect for outdoor adventures and patio dining.
Is Scottsdale good for a weekend girls’ or couples’ getaway?
Yes! Scottsdale is ideal for girls’ trips or romantic weekends, thanks to its top-tier spas, vibrant dining scene, and stylish boutique hotels.
Where should I stay in Scottsdale for a weekend trip?
Consider staying in Old Town for walkability to restaurants and shops, or choose a luxury resort in Paradise Valley or North Scottsdale for upscale tranquility.
What is Scottsdale known for on weekend vacations?
Scottsdale is known for its desert landscapes, luxury resorts and spas, golf courses, Southwestern art scene, and thriving culinary and nightlife offerings.
How many days do I need for a weekend in Scottsdale?
Three days gives you time to explore the desert, indulge in spa treatments, shop and dine in Old Town, and enjoy one or two unforgettable sunsets.
